WebNov 17, 2024 · The two basic forms of punishment for a senator are expulsion and censure. Expulsion requires a two-thirds vote while censure requires a majority vote. WebThe students were expelled from the school for threatening one of the teachers. You can also use "expel" for businesses and other professional organizations, but this usually suggests some kind of power struggle between equals: The original partners were expelled from the company during a hostile takeover by a rival.
